A bag contains 6 white and 4 black balls. Two balls are drawn at random. The probability that they are of the same colour, is

  1. A \(1 / 15\)
  2. B \(2 / 5\)
  3. C \(4 / 15\)
  4. D \(7 / 15\)
Verified Solution

Answer & Solution

Correct Answer

(D) \(7 / 15\)

Step-by-step Solution

Detailed explanation

The number of ways to select 2 balls out of 10 \(={ }^{10} C_2\) Number of ways to select 2 balls both white \(={ }^6 C_2\). Number of ways to select 2 balls both black \(={ }^4 C_2\) \(\therefore\) The required probability…
